ML Engineer
We’re looking for an ML Engineer who can take ownership of end-to-end model development from data exploration and analysis to modelling, optimization and deployment.
In addition to classic ML solutions, this role will also contribute to research and prototyping around LLMs, embeddings, and AI agents, helping us explore new ways of bringing intelligence into products and workflows.
Responsibilities:
- Develop and improve machine learning models for classic solutions such as regression, classification, time-series forecasting, etc
- Conduct data analysis and model evaluation to extract actionable insights.
- Design and maintain data pipelines for model training, validation, and deployment.
- Implement and optimize ML workflows.
- Build AI agents and voice assistants combining LLMs, STT, and TTS systems.
- Research and apply new techniques for data processing, modelling and GenAI solutions.
Requirements:
- 3 years of commercial experience as an ML Engineer or Data Scientist.
- Strong proficiency with Python and data processing and analysis technologies (pandas, numpy, scipy, spark, seaborn, etc.).
- Solid understanding of classic machine learning algorithms
- Good knowledge of neural networks (PyTorch or TensorFlow).
- Hands-on experience with databases (SQL, PostgreSQL).
- Understanding of RAG architectures and context retrieval systems.
- Experience working with LLMs (fine-tuning, embeddings, prompt engineering).
- Practical experience with cloud platforms (AWS, GCP, or Azure).
- Upper-intermediate level of English (B2)
Special bonuses for you:
- Remote-first and flexible work with optional co‑working spaces
- Performance-based bonuses and tax coverage
- Competitive vacation policy and local holidays for real work-life balance
- Professional development support courses, certifications, and conferences covered
Required languages
English | B2 - Upper Intermediate |
Published 14 October
18 views
·
0 applications
📊
Average salary range of similar jobs in
analytics →
Loading...